Welcome to Mashambanzou Care Trust

In the Shona language of Zimbabwe, there is a word for the early hours of dawn when elephants take their morning bath. It is "Mashambanzou". The word is also used symbolically and speaks poignantly of new beginnings.

Mashambanzou Care Trust aspires to shepherd those infected with and affected by HIV/AIDS through the dark night of loneliness, fear, hunger, stigma and discrimination so that they may walk confidently into the dawn of a new life, filled with hope.

This hope is given vivid expression by Tatenda Muchiriri in his poem "It's Not Over Until It's Over", in which he speaks about the AIDS pandemic that affects his homeland.
